Assess your home's surrounds shrubs or garden beds must be well clear of the building border and not cover weep holes (the little gaps left between bricks to allow water drain out).

Keep areas under your home clear don't store items that can lessen the ventilation space under the house.

If you're building a new home, certain construction methods and materials can lessen the termite risk considerably.

The Building Code of Australia requires that all new houses and extensions possess a hierarchical management system in place in most areas (except Tasmania, where the termite risk is negligible). Homes constructed after July 1995 must have a'durable notice' of treatment corrected to a prominent position in the building (near the meter box or the entrance to a crawl space), listing the:.

If you're building a new home or doing a substantial renovation, be sure to put in proper physical or chemical barriers. A few can be retrofitted but it's simpler to install them during construction.

Termite shields (also known as ant caps) don't prevent termite activity but bring it into the open, as it is easier to detect their mud shelter tubes on the alloy caps.

Woven stainless steel mesh or finely graded stone particles can be installed in a concrete slab and pit walls around pipe openings and so on, so termites can't undergo those concealed entry points.

Composite systems like chemically treated plastic or fabric sheets contain chemicals that will degrade over time, unlike true physical barriers.

Reticulation methods involve piping fitted under slabs and around the borders of a building with access points for injection of insecticide.

Chemical barriers are employed under and around a concrete slab or around the building piers or footings.

Synthetic pyrethroids such as permethrin or bifenthrin are generally less hazardous than many of the prior insecticides which were banned in most areas of Australia in the mid 1990s.

Fipronil and imidacloprid are especially effective against termites as they are non-repellant. This means the termites will travel throughout the zone without detecting the compound and take it back into the colony, therefore contaminating other termites.

Arsenic trioxide dust is a really toxic substance and a confirmed carcinogen for humans. It had been commonly utilized in the past in termite dusting processes but has been replaced with less toxic insect growth regulators (IGRs) such as triflumuron. This distinctive blue powder is quite effective, but might require a little longer than arsenic dust to wipe out a colony.

This is a somewhat less toxic but more costly alternative that will require regular maintenance. Monitoring and bait stations use very tiny amounts of a low-toxic IGR which has an effect on the termite's exoskeleton and kills them without harming other animals or humans.

The go to website pest manager places a baiting station (or many you can find out more ) in the vicinity of the house, usually in-ground.

The station is assessed frequently, repositioned if needed and when termites are found, lure is inserted to replenish the station.

The termites take the bait back to their nest and disperse it via grooming, until the colony is eventually wiped out.

There is no guarantee that the termites will really find the bait, so it's generally not a fantastic idea to utilize a monitoring and lure station as your only approach to termite management.

The average cost of a termite treatment is projected at around $1300 to $1500 plus potentially several thousand dollars for repairing damage to the building. If you need termite treatment:

Phone several pest managers before committing to one you are unlikely to get detailed information or a specific cost over the phone, however you should be able to get a general impression about the company, their termite treatment and a range of prices you can anticipate.

Compare the options, quotes and professionalism of the a variety of pest managers and choose the company that you're most comfortable with.

Consider the type of solutions that the treatment will offer the least expensive quote might only my latest blog post rid you of termites in the short term while some more expensive integrated strategy provides much better protection against potential termite attacks.

Will the pest inspector also do the termite treatment, if one is required If not, how experienced is the person Who's doing the termite treatment

Can they match, or exceed, the requirements of the Australian Standard (AS4349.3 provides guidelines for inspecting buildings for wood pests; AS3660.2 deals with termite management in and around existing buildings and structures).

Just how long will the inspection take (An ordinary house should take two to three hours to inspect, including the time the inspector spends discussing the problems us.)
